IP查询
查询
你查询的IP:[210.12.26.232] 地理位置:中国–北京–北京
最新查询
124.68.231.97
167.139.18.20
221.198.20.50
124.64.45.125
202.130.7.2
116.16.103.28
118.126.39.30
60.252.142.55
116.128.229.2
210.12.26.232
60.235.135.116
202.38.70.74
123.206.243.242
60.245.128.55
203.161.192.127
210.22.31.107
218.242.80.51
202.127.212.144
168.160.229.121
220.192.28.149
124.16.187.171
121.68.35.40
222.248.162.32
124.72.192.32
202.127.224.134
123.4.135.78
210.16.128.66
123.138.156.34
119.144.56.98
119.18.208.236
119.164.205.231